Transaction

0d5b7a216cf8a9ec7d588ae06205bbd6ef86d7cf4faa2125c817832f3945c507
294,862 confirmations
Timestamp
1598228953
Block645,069
Fee177,256 sats
Fee rate2.72 sats/vB
view on mempool.space

Inputs & Outputs

Inputs